WebAR is an innovative technology that is pioneered by Augmania. It refers to viewing Augmented Reality directly on the web without an intermediary application through a simple URL link.
In order to create an account on the Augmania AR platform, you need to have a business or a student email. Once you add your credentials, you’ll receive a confirmation email, follow the link and you’ll be able to access your new account.
The experience URL is the link that directs your audience to your AR experience. Instead of having to download an app to view your experience, you can simply access the link and view it!
It is important to choose a URL when creating the experience to be able to share it later with your audience. Usually, the experience’s name is used in the URL. You only add the slug after augmania.co/.
PS: If you don’t want your AR experience to be under the Augmania domain, you can customize it by opting for our white label services, where you will have the experience URL under your own domain.
Once you finish creating the AR experience, you can publish it either by sharing the URL link across your different channels so your consumers can access the experience by typing it into their mobile browsers or you can simply share the QR code generated for your experience with customers. All they have to do next is to scan it with their phone camera and they will be automatically directed to your experience URL without having to type it themselves.

A trigger is an event that will initiate the AR experience for your audience. This event is usually an image, a QR code or a location that needs to be detected or scanned so the experience starts and the different scenes and assets are put on display.
So, how do you want your audience to get started with your AR experience? Finding the answer to this question will help you figure out which trigger you would assign on the creator. Perhaps you want them to scan an image and so your trigger will be an image that you upload to the experience. Else, you can add a QR code that will generate the experience once scanned.
Another option you can go for is adding a location that customers need to be present to start the AR experience. In this case, you need to search for your desired location on the creator and specify the tolerance range around which customers’location will be detected to begin showing the media.
You can also set the trigger to be nothing allowing your audience to start interacting with your content without scanning anything!

For regular videos, 360 degree and alpha videos, we support the following formats: the following: “.mp4”, “.webm”, “.mov”, “.avi”, “.ogv”, “.wmv”, “.3gp”, “.3g2″.
